DNS (Domain Name System) services translate human-readable domain names (like google.com) into IP addresses (like 172.217.160.142), which computers use to identify each other on a network. This allows users to access websites and other online resources using easy-to-remember names instead of complex IP addresses. DNS also handles other functions like mail routing.
